I have yet to encounter a snuff as strong as Spanish Jewel in so far as nicotine. Levi Garrett Scotch & Rappee would be a distant second, and Taxi Red, though very close to Garrett, a third.
Spanish Jewel is the only snuff to have ever made me sit down with the spins after only a pinch in each nostril.
I won't comment on menthol, as that's really not my bag.

Bruton SMELLS very strong, makes the eyes water. But the nic kick is no more than from Rooster, Three Thistles and WE Garrett. Ntsu, on the other hand, is soft in the nose with an earthlike smell. But the nicotine hit is higher than from Bruton
I've mixed Ntsu and Bruton and now I have a strong smelling snuff which also delivers a nice nic hit.
I'm skeptical that it's nicotine in Dholakia White that makes it so 'potent.' I smoke high nicotine pipe tobaccos, mainly 1792 or G&H Dark Flake or some rope on top of high nicotine snuff. At most, ill get hiccups. I'm curious as to what's in it, but it doesn't impress me as being nicotine. It causes me to sneeze and cough, sweat and flush, none of which are particular effects of nicotine.
Toque Quit will build up on you. I found out the hard way yesterday. After filling my bullet for the day I was driving a lot and hitting it more than usual, about lunch time I started feeling a bit off, then the OD headache hit. No more Quit all day for me. I usually use Quit or one of the other high nic snuffs as a occasional thing, first thing in the morning or to stave off a major cig craving.
I went through 2 25gram tins of quit in no time.I bought it to fend off my cig cravings.I used it daily at work and home,never noticed any real difference between quit and Toque natural.I do seem to have a high tolerance for nicotine,I have been snuffing NTSU black since 6.30 this morning,and have not experienced Nic OD symptoms.
Well it might have had something to do with chain snussing Roda Lacket with my Quit. I've just never had that feeling form Quit before. I use snus and snuff simultaneously all the time, just may have been hitting the Quit a little to hard.
Ive never noticed any difference between most snuffs in terms of nic hit. I really like Quit as a snuff but can't detect more N in it than any other Toque. I think the Quit thing is more about being a plain tobacco tasting snuff (as with McChrystal's S'nuff) to satisfy the craving for the tobacco taste.
The famous NTSU - another one that I love - is supposed to be high nic but again I can't tell any difference and happily shovel the stuff in.
